CASH BUYERS OF LEAD, BRASS, ZINC, COPPER, IRON, RAGS, ROPE, and RUBBER. 'Phone 725. Before proceeding on to northern porta at 5 p.m. to-day the Monowai will put out 220 tons of southern cargo. The new ooastal steamer Calm is due from Lyttelton to-morrow, and will proceed thence to Wanganui. Cargo will be lifted by the Petono at the Bluff to-morrow, Dunodin Wednesday, Oamaru and Tima.ru Thursday. Lyttelton, 'Friday, and Wellington ou Saturday for Wanganui. With 423 tons of oargo on board for Wellington the Paloona left Auckland at 2 p.m. on Saturday. Sh6 is duo here tomorrow, and will proceed on to southern ports at 5 p.m. The Union steamer Oorinna, which is due hore from New Plymouth to-morrow, will, on completion of discharge, return to that port. She ie duo back at Wellington on Thursday with 65C0 crates of cheese. Discharge of the liuapohu's St. John oargo is expected to be completed in time for the vessel to sail for southern porta on Wednesday next. From Wellington the Union collier Kaianoi will proceed to Wcstport to-day to load for Auckland. After a lengthy passage of two hours over four days, Uic A. and A. Line's chartered steamer Invertay has arrived at Wellington from Auckland. The vessel had been considerably delayed by adverEO weather coming down tho coast. The Invertay has come from New York, via Panama Canal, and has berthed at tho King's Wharf in order to commence diecharge first thing this morning.
